TradingKey – As of the Asian trading session on September 2, international oil prices rose sharply, with WTI crude (USOIL) reclaiming $90 and Brent crude (UKOIL) surging above $95 to hit a high of $97.04. Meanwhile, gold prices (XAUUSD) continued to slide, with spot gold dropping to around $4,300. The further escalation of the US-Iran conflict drove up energy prices and global bond yields, becoming the primary trading driver in the commodities market.
